**Bucketer v2 — assignment service.** Deterministic hashing replaces the Redis lookup; assignments now derive from (unit_id, experiment_salt). No state, no sync lag. Rollout gated behind Pellwick's traffic mirror through Friday. Exposure logging stays async; dropped events under 0.01% in staging. Holdout handling unchanged. Mira owns the dashboard migration. The hash tuning constants we settled on are below.

tuning constants:
QUOTAS = {
    "oliael": 10,
    "wenix": 10,
}

Team, the dark-mode cut-over for the Bramblehost admin dashboard completed Tuesday night. We swapped the legacy theme loader for the new token-based system, migrated all 47 component styles, and removed the per-user CSS overrides that blocked caching. Two regressions surfaced (chart legends and the audit-log table) and both were patched before the maintenance window closed. Contrast audits pass on every page except the deprecated reports view, which is slated for removal. Production now runs with the following configuration.

service settings:
[kelax]
team = caswyn
access_code = ac_c41040
owner = briius.praix
host = kelax.qirvanlabs.corp
port = 9200
peer = sormir.halixhq.internal
salt = f8d36025
pin = 3766

**Q: How do I open the shuttle-bus gate at Dunmarsh Campus overnight?**

The east shuttle-bus gate locks automatically at 22:00 and the daytime badge readers switch to restricted mode. Night-shift staff meeting the 23:15 and 02:40 shuttles should use the pedestrian keypad to the right of the barrier, not the vehicle loop. Report any gate faults to the security hut at Gate 3. The current night keypad code is below.

turnstile pass: bdg-YEOZLM-79341408

Visitor policy note (night shift): Heads up — the mail room at Farrow Gate has moved from Level 1 to the rear of the ground floor, behind the goods lift. Overnight couriers will still buzz the old door out of habit, so walk them round rather than signing parcels at the desk. Visitors must never be left alone in the new mail room. To open it after hours, use the code below.

door code, tajof-kageg: bdg-QVDCE-3